What this course covers

A quick view of the syllabus areas included in this course. Open the detailed curriculum below for individual lessons, quizzes, assignments, and resources.

  1. Module 1 · 2 items

    Class 9 — Unit 1 — Real Numbers

    The real number system, radicals and the laws of exponents.

  2. Module 2 · 2 items

    Class 9 — Unit 2 — Logarithms

    Scientific notation, logarithms and their laws.

  3. Module 3 · 2 items

    Class 9 — Unit 3 — Sets and Functions

    Sets and their operations, relations and functions.

  4. Module 4 · 2 items

    Class 9 — Unit 4 — Factorization and Algebraic Manipulation

    Algebraic formulae, factorization, HCF/LCM and algebraic fractions.

  5. Module 5 · 2 items

    Class 9 — Unit 5 — Linear Equations and Inequalities

    Solving linear equations and inequalities, including absolute value.

  6. Module 6 · 2 items

    Class 9 — Unit 6 — Trigonometry

    Measuring angles, trigonometric ratios, identities and applications.

  7. Module 7 · 2 items

    Class 9 — Unit 7 — Coordinate Geometry

    The coordinate plane, distance and midpoint, and the straight line.

  8. Module 8 · 1 item

    Class 9 — Unit 8 — Logic

    Statements, logical connectives and truth tables.

  9. Module 9 · 1 item

    Class 9 — Unit 9 — Similar Figures

    Similarity and congruence and the ratios of corresponding sides.

  10. Module 10 · 1 item

    Class 9 — Unit 10 — Graphs of Functions

    Plotting and interpreting linear and quadratic functions.

  11. Module 11 · 1 item

    Class 9 — Unit 11 — Loci and Construction

    The idea of a locus and standard geometric constructions.

  12. Module 12 · 2 items

    Class 9 — Unit 12 — Information Handling

    Organising data and measures of central tendency.

  13. Module 13 · 1 item

    Class 9 — Unit 13 — Probability

    Measuring how likely events are.

  14. Module 14 · 2 items

    Class 10 — Unit 1 — Quadratic Equations

    Solving quadratic equations and equations reducible to quadratic form.

  15. Module 15 · 2 items

    Class 10 — Unit 2 — Theory of Quadratic Equations

    The discriminant, the nature of roots and relations between roots and coefficients.

  16. Module 16 · 1 item

    Class 10 — Unit 3 — Variations

    Ratio, proportion and direct, inverse and joint variation.

  17. Module 17 · 1 item

    Class 10 — Unit 4 — Partial Fractions

    Resolving rational expressions into partial fractions.

  18. Module 18 · 2 items

    Class 10 — Unit 5 — Sets and Functions

    Set operations, De Morgan's laws, relations and functions.

  19. Module 19 · 2 items

    Class 10 — Unit 6 — Basic Statistics

    Measures of central tendency and of dispersion for grouped data.

  20. Module 20 · 2 items

    Class 10 — Unit 7 — Introduction to Trigonometry

    Angle measure, trigonometric ratios and identities.

  21. Module 21 · 1 item

    Class 10 — Unit 8 — Projection of a Side of a Triangle

    The projection laws and their applications.

  22. Module 22 · 1 item

    Class 10 — Unit 9 — Chords of a Circle

    Theorems on chords and perpendiculars from the centre.

  23. Module 23 · 1 item

    Class 10 — Unit 10 — Tangent to a Circle

    The properties and theorems of tangents to a circle.

  24. Module 24 · 1 item

    Class 10 — Unit 11 — Chords and Arcs

    Relationships between chords, arcs and central angles.

  25. Module 25 · 1 item

    Class 10 — Unit 12 — Angle in a Segment of a Circle

    Inscribed angles, the angle in a semicircle and cyclic quadrilaterals.

  26. Module 26 · 1 item

    Class 10 — Unit 13 — Practical Geometry – Circles

    Geometric constructions involving circles and tangents.
